This is a modern reconstruction of a mill from the 17th century, built in 1987. It is a post-mill -- that is, the entire mechanism is balanced on a post so that it can turn to face the wind. It is a reasonable replica of a mill that stood on the same location from 1619 to 1729, grinding grain for the residents of Leiden. As reconstructed, the windmill turns a single millstone.
